Creating a New Template
You'll create a new template when you need a different configuration for mobile IDs. Maybe you're setting up templates for different departments, or you need separate templates for testing and production. Each template lets you define its own provider settings, sync schedule, and visibility rules.
Required roles: System Administrator, Manage Templates - Mobile Credential
To create new templates, you need one of the roles listed above.
Start creating
- Go to Templates → Mobile Credential
- Click the "Create New Mobile Credential Template" button at the top of the template list

Fill in the basics
When the create dialog opens, you'll need to provide a few details:
- Provider: Select provider (Currently only "STid Mobile ID Provider" is supported)
- Name: Give your template a clear, descriptive name (this is required). Something like "Corporate Headquarters" or "Remote Workers" works better than "Template 1"
- Description: This is optional, but adding a quick note about the template's purpose helps later—especially if you're managing multiple templates
The name is what you'll see in the template list and when selecting templates, so make it something you'll recognize.
Create and configure
Click "Create" to create the template. The template editor will open automatically so you can configure provider settings, sync behavior, and other options.
Don't worry about getting everything perfect right away—you can always come back and edit the template later if you need to adjust settings.
